Brian w ... these things (GEN 1 units) are all made by a few Russian companies and unless you get a Gen 2 or 3 all of the Gen 1 units will give you a similar image quality. The one posted from Harbor Freight is their own model but it is just a rebranded NZT-1 (http://store.yahoo.com/opticsplanet/atn-nzt1.html). So IMHO get the cheapest one you can. Just keep in mind that they don't work like on TV where you can everything like it is day. You will not be able to see the markers or dock unless you are close to them and it is a full moon. It is more *like* using the night shot feature on a sony video camera. With that being said, I like the (http://www.harborfreight.com/cpi/cta...emnumber=47420) which is a rebranded Regal Optics Selena NV-3 (http://www.nightvisionstore.com/Rige...lena%20NVB.htm). mark |
